L.A. Noire Lead Was "Angry and Abusive"

GameRevolution: "Reports are coming from anonymous developers in Australia about the conditions during development of the game, with particularly pointed comments aimed at management and development leads. With an entire website dedicated to uncredited developers of L.A. Noire already established, claims about working conditions aren't taken lightly."

Ex-Rockstar Dev Finally Explains Why Small Planes Randomly Crashed in GTA San Andreas

Former Rockstar Games Technical Director Obbe Vermeij has finally revealed why some planes would randomly crash in GTA: San Andreas.
